Haque was born in Chicago in 1963. His father was from Pakistan, his mother was from Chile. When he was a child, Haque traveled with his parents all over the world, spending time in Spain, France, and Iran, in addition to Pakistan and Chile. In 1981 he was given a guitar scholarship from North Texas State University, where he studied jazz guitar.

Biography. Fareed Haque is a flexible guitarist whose own records show off his roots in classical music along with his interest in several styles of jazz.
